N.S.W. COAL DISPUTE
CONFERENCE RESUMED. SETTLEMENT NOT IN SIGHT. [Aust. & N.Z. Cable Assn.] (Received August 10, at 10.15 p.m.) SYDNEY, August 10. The conference between the coal owners and miners of New South Wales was resumed to-day. There is no settlement yet in sight. The conference was adjourned until to-morrow.
